What Are the Best Apps to Block Sales Calls?

Several apps are renowned for their ability to identify and block sales calls:

  • RoboKiller: This app uses patented technology to block 99% of robocalls and even engages scammers with AI-powered "Answer Bots," wasting their time and reducing future calls.

  • Truecaller: With a vast database of over 500 million spam numbers, Truecaller offers real-time caller ID, spam call auto-blocking, and fraud detection alerts.

  • Hiya: Serving as the default call protection app for major U.S. carriers like AT&T and T-Mobile, Hiya provides robust spam and robocall blocking features.

  • Nomorobo: Recognized for its effectiveness in blocking robocalls, Nomorobo offers a free trial and subscription-based service.

  • YouMail: Combining voicemail, caller ID, and spam blocking, YouMail is particularly useful for those seeking a visual voicemail replacement.

How Do These Apps Work?

These applications utilize various methods to block sales calls:

  • Community-Driven Databases: Apps like Truecaller and Hiya maintain extensive databases of known spam numbers, updating them regularly based on user reports and AI detection.

  • Carrier-Level Protection: Services such as Hiya are integrated with major U.S. carriers, offering network-level blocking of spam and robocalls.

  • AI and Behavioral Analysis: Nomorobo employs a combination of blacklisting and behavioral analysis to identify and block unwanted calls.

How Do I Set Up Call Blocking on My Phone?

Setting up call blocking varies depending on your device and the app chosen:

  • For iPhone:

  • Download the app from the App Store.

  • Follow the on-screen instructions to grant necessary permissions.

  • Enable the app under Settings → Phone → Call Blocking & Identification.

  • For Android:

  • Download the app from the Google Play Store.

  • Open the app and follow the setup wizard.

  • Grant the required permissions for call and SMS access.
